Dan Mask Of Forest Demon
Abstract
Highly polished, rather primitively carved wood mask. Note tiny pointed chin and long narrow nose, as well as narrow eyes. Mask repaired in several places, appears to have been cracked down right side. Saw marks on back suggest that back of mask sawed off at one time.
